A superb property directly overlooking the sea in the fishing port of Porthleven is a great location for family or friends, plus their canine companions, to explore the beautiful Cornish coast and countryside. Sleeping five guests and two dogs, this stylishly furnished holiday home has glorious panoramic views from a large, enclosed patio running the whole width of the property. Just 200 metres away is the 3-mile-long strand where your pets can revel in the sand and surf.

There are wonderful sea views throughout the property, which features shades of marine blues, white and pale wood. The large lounge has a cosy window seat, where you and your dogs can curl up to watch the waves roll in. A door opens out to the patio, with steps down to a small, fenced grass area— ideal for pups’ playtime. A dining area, spacious kitchen and pretty single bedroom complete this floor. The ground floor houses two bedrooms: a sumptuous king-size with a private balcony and a double, both with the same glorious sea views.

Lively Porthleven has shops, galleries, cafes and restaurants serving freshly caught seafood. From here, beautiful clifftop walks along the South West Coast Path in either direction offer splendid views, wildflowers and a wealth of exciting new smells for Felix or Poppy to enjoy. Head 3 miles along the path to year-round, dog-friendly Gunwalloe Cove on the wild and rugged Lizard Peninsula. From the white sand and coloured rocks of famous Kynance Cove (14 miles), take a scenic 2-mile walk to Lizard Point, for spectacular coastal views. Visit the Seal Sanctuary at Gweek (8 miles) where pets on the lead are greeted with doggy treats, and the fascinating Museum of Cornish Life in Helston (2.5 miles).

We have stayed at many luxurious and high quality "cliff-side" properties in Cornwall over the last twenty years or so, but Ocean View in Porthleven has easily been the most relaxing and most enjoyable for us. The layout is slightly unusual in having the front-door lead to the bedrooms, with stairs leading down to the living area. As it is, my wifeRead more and I found ourselves spending most of our time in the bedroom (stop sniggering at the back) with the glorious floor-to-ceiling, full width window looking out to the sea and the equally fabulous private outside balcony. The continuous sound of the waves is truly intoxicating, as are the views both upstairs and downstairs. The property is extraordinarily well equipped, particularly in the kitchen where almost every cooking need is catered for. The layout is essentially open-plan and both the living area and main bedroom feel huge with the latter, as mentioned already, doubling as a very agreeable living space during the day. Position-wise, Ocean View enjoys a near-perfect location at the end of Loe Bar Road. There is very little vehicular traffic during the day (perhaps two or three cars an hour), consisting merely of a few folk parking to enjoy the short (and very easy) walk along the coastal path to Loe Bar. At night, there are no cars at all and no street lighting such that the property is thus always very peaceful. Despite this, Porthleven town centre is a mere fifteen to twenty minutes' walk away, depending on level of fitness, and is delightful. As an aside, we enjoyed both Michelin "recommended" restaurants, The Square and Kota, the latter providing a superb nine-course tasting menu.
